as Kenichi Asakura
as Jiro Kano
as Akira Kuroki
as Mastsushima
as Kintaro Kinoshita
as Shosuke Ohara
as Ippei Hara
as Ryokichi Chinen
as Kazuo Kanai
as Tadashi Minamigawa
as Takashi Kikuchi
as Masako Kano
as Hisae Asakura
as Shizuko Kano (young)
as Kenichi Asakura
as Mai Asakura